    Upon startup the SDC identifies every

    serial number it sees.

  • 8/10/2019 PNU Fire Alarm System Training

    194/292

    21

    The SDC instructs one device to momentarily

    rcu t ev ce ent cat on

    The SDC instructs one device to momentarily

    increase its load; then checks all the remaining

    devices to see the effect of the increased load

    current.

  • 8/10/2019 PNU Fire Alarm System Training

    195/292

    22

  • 8/10/2019 PNU Fire Alarm System Training

    196/292

    The SDC instructs one device to momentarily

    rcu t ev ce ent cat on

    increase its load; then checks all the remaining

    devices to see the effect of the increased load

    currenturrent.

  • 8/10/2019 PNU Fire Alarm System Training

    197/292

    24

    After every device has gone through this cycle

    rcu t ev ce ent cat on

    the system knows the relationship between all

    devices and can generate a map.
